Understanding Your Flood Risk in Eustace

Evaluating flood risk is essential for proper protection. The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) provides tools like the Flood Insurance Rate Map (FIRM) to determine if your property is in a flood-vulnerable area. In Eustace, risks may include zones near the Cedar Creek Reservoir or Trinity River, such as A Zones or X Zones. Even areas not typically considered high-risk can flood, so check FEMA resources and local waterways.

What Does Flood Insurance Cover?

Flood insurance typically includes:

  1. Building Property: Coverage for the home's structure, including foundations, walls, and electrical systems.
  2. Personal Property: Protection for items like furniture, appliances, and electronics.

How Much Does Flood Insurance Cost in Eustace?

Average premiums in Eustace are around $500 per year, varying by factors like flood zone, property elevation, and coverage amount. Policies from the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) are standard, while private options may provide more flexibility or lower rates.

Is flood insurance required in Eustace?

Flood insurance is mandatory if your property is in a high-risk zone and financed by a federally backed lender. It's advisable in Eustace due to potential flooding risks.

Does homeowners insurance cover floods?

No, standard homeowners insurance excludes flood damage. A separate flood policy is necessary for coverage.
